Description

An indemnity agreement provides that one party to the agreement will reimburse the other for loss of injury that the party may suffer because of the occurrence of a specified event, or that one party will protect the other from harm or loss. Washington Indemnity Agreement in Connection with Warehouse Receipt is a legal document that establishes a contractual relationship between a warehouse and a depositor. It serves to protect both parties' interests by outlining the obligations, responsibilities, and potential liabilities associated with the storage and handling of goods. The primary purpose of the Washington Indemnity Agreement in Connection with Warehouse Receipt is to provide indemnification to the warehouse, ensuring that it is not held responsible for any loss, damage, or theft of the deposited goods. Conversely, it also safeguards the depositor's interests by specifying the conditions under which the warehouse can be held accountable for any harm caused to the goods. Under this agreement, the depositor acknowledges that the warehouse operates as a bailee, responsible for the safekeeping and proper handling of the goods. The warehouse, in turn, agrees to exercise reasonable care in protecting the goods while they are in its possession. Key elements addressed in the Washington Indemnity Agreement in Connection with Warehouse Receipt include: 1. Identification of parties: The agreement clearly identifies the warehouse and the depositor, including their legal names and contact information. 2. Description of goods: The agreement specifies the nature, quantity, and condition of the goods being deposited, ensuring clarity for both parties. 3. Indemnification provisions: This section outlines the circumstances under which the warehouse will be indemnified, such as damage caused by negligence or breach of duty. 4. Liability limitations: The agreement may establish liability limitations for the warehouse, excluding certain types of damages or capping the amount of liability. 5. Insurance requirements: It may address whether the depositor is required to maintain insurance coverage for the goods, protecting both parties in case of unforeseen events. 6. Duration and termination: The agreement specifies the duration of the storage period, the conditions for renewal, and the termination process. In the context of Washington Indemnity Agreement in Connection with Warehouse Receipt, there are several types or variations that can be tailored to suit the specific needs of the parties involved. These may include: 1. General Warehouse Receipt: This agreement applies to the storage of goods in a general warehousing facility, often used for storing a wide range of products. 2. Cold Storage Warehouse Receipt: Specifically designed for perishable goods requiring temperature-controlled storage, this agreement addresses additional considerations such as refrigeration and handling protocols. 3. Bonded Warehouse Receipt: This type of agreement pertains to goods stored in a bonded warehouse, which are subject to the control and supervision of customs authorities until duties or taxes are paid or other legal requirements are fulfilled. 4. Public Warehouse Receipt: In this scenario, the warehouse is open to the public for the storage of goods from multiple depositors, and the agreement establishes the legal framework governing the relationship between the warehouse and the depositor.
